About this map

Skwentna sits at a critical junction of waterways in this Matanuska-Susitna region, where the landscape is defined by the shifting braids of glacial runoff. The Yentna River flows along the eastern edge, joined by the Kichatna River and Gagnon Creek from the northwest. The terrain reveals a complex network of seasonal channels and wetlands, punctuated by Freedom Lake and the winding course of Johnson Creek. This survey captures the remote character of the river systems that have long served as the primary travel corridors through the Alaskan interior. The arrangement of the township and range lines across the watershed illustrates the systematic surveying of this wilderness area, where named features like Red Creek serve as vital navigation points in an otherwise fluid environment of shifting gravel bars and river bends.
